If you're an adventurer looking to hit the road with your gear in tow, the Toyota 4Runner has got you covered. With a towing capacity of up to 5,000 pounds when properly equipped, this rugged SUV is ready to handle your outdoor adventures with ease. Whether you're hauling small boats, watercraft, canoes, bikes, or even a travel trailer, the 4Runner is designed to meet your towing needs. 2. Understanding Towing Capacity: What You Need to Know


Understanding towing capacity is essential when exploring the towing capabilities of the Toyota 4Runner. Towing capacity refers to the maximum weight that a vehicle can safely tow behind it. Exceeding the towing capacity can lead to safety hazards, decreased fuel efficiency, and potential damage to the vehicle.

When it comes to the Toyota 4Runner, knowing its specific towing capacity is crucial for a safe and successful towing experience. The towing capacity of the 4Runner can vary depending on the trim level, engine size, and other factors. It is important to consult the vehicle's manual or contact a Toyota dealership to determine the precise towing capacity of your specific model.

Additionally, understanding the different terms related to towing capacity, such as gross vehicle weight rating (GVWR), gross combined weight rating (GCWR), and tongue weight, can help you make informed decisions when towing with your Toyota 4Runner. By familiarizing yourself with these terms and knowing the limits of your vehicle, you can ensure a smooth and enjoyable towing adventure with your 4Runner.



3. Exploring the Engine Power and Performance of the Toyota 4Runner


The engine power and performance of the Toyota 4Runner are integral factors that contribute to its impressive towing capabilities. The 4Runner is equipped with a robust engine that is designed to deliver power and efficiency, making it well-suited for towing heavy loads with ease.

The standard engine option for the Toyota 4Runner is a 4.0-liter V6 engine that produces ample horsepower and torque. This engine provides the necessary strength to tackle challenging terrains and tow substantial weights without compromising on performance.

Additionally, the Toyota 4Runner features advanced performance technologies such as a multi-mode 4WD system and an available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System (KDSS) that enhance its off-road capabilities and towing performance. These systems work together to optimize traction, stability, and control, ensuring a smooth and controlled towing experience even in rugged conditions.

4. Tow-Hitch and Trailer Wiring: Essential Components for Towing


When it comes to unleashing the towing capabilities of your Toyota 4Runner, having the right equipment is essential. The tow-hitch and trailer wiring are two crucial components that ensure a safe and efficient towing experience.
The tow-hitch is the connection point between your vehicle and the trailer you are towing. It provides a secure attachment point and distributes the weight of the trailer across the vehicle's frame. When selecting a tow-hitch for your Toyota 4Runner, it's important to consider the weight capacity and class rating to ensure it can handle the load you intend to tow.
In addition to the tow-hitch, trailer wiring is another essential component for towing. This wiring system connects your vehicle's electrical system to the lights on the trailer, allowing you to signal your intentions to other drivers on the road. Proper trailer wiring ensures that your brake lights, turn signals, and running lights are all functioning correctly, promoting safety and compliance with road regulations.

5. Towing Safely: Tips and Best Practices for Hauling with the Toyota 4Runner


When it comes to towing with the Toyota 4Runner, safety should always be the number one priority. Properly understanding the towing capabilities of your vehicle and adhering to best practices can make your towing experience not only efficient but also safe.

Before hitting the road with your 4Runner and a trailer in tow, it's crucial to ensure that your vehicle is equipped to handle the load. Check the manufacturer's specifications to determine the maximum towing capacity of your specific model. Exceeding this limit can put undue stress on your vehicle and compromise safety.

Additionally, make sure that your trailer is properly connected to your 4Runner. Inspect the hitch, safety chains, and electrical connections to ensure everything is secure and functioning correctly. Distribute the weight of your cargo evenly and securely within the trailer to prevent swaying or fishtailing while on the road.

When towing with the Toyota 4Runner, it's essential to adjust your driving habits to accommodate the added weight and length of your setup. Maintain a safe distance between vehicles, brake earlier and more gradually than usual, and be mindful of your speed, especially when going uphill or downhill.

Lastly, regular maintenance checks on both your 4Runner and the trailer are essential for safe towing. Check tire pressure, brake functionality, and lights before each trip to prevent any potential issues on the road.

7. Upgrades and Accessories: Enhancing Your 4Runner for Towing Adventures


Upgrades and accessories play a crucial role in enhancing your Toyota 4Runner for towing adventures. Whether you're planning a cross-country road trip or simply heading to the mountains for a weekend getaway, having the right enhancements can make all the difference in your towing experience.

One of the first upgrades to consider is a heavy-duty towing hitch. This will provide you with a secure attachment point for your trailer or camper, ensuring safe and efficient towing. Additionally, investing in a weight distribution hitch can help distribute the weight more evenly across the vehicle and trailer, improving stability and control while on the road.

To further enhance your towing capabilities, you may want to consider upgrading to a larger radiator or transmission cooler. These upgrades can help prevent overheating and ensure that your vehicle performs optimally, even when towing heavy loads over long distances.

Other accessories to consider include trailer brake controllers, sway control systems, and rear-view cameras to assist with parking and maneuvering your trailer. 8. Maintenance and Care: Keeping Your 4Runner in Top Shape for Towing


Maintaining and caring for your Toyota 4Runner is crucial to ensure its optimal performance when it comes to towing. Regular maintenance not only keeps your vehicle in top shape but also enhances its towing capabilities and overall longevity.
To begin with, always adhere to the manufacturer's recommended maintenance schedule outlined in the owner's manual. This includes regular oil changes, fluid checks, tire rotations, and brake inspections. Keeping up with these routine maintenance tasks will help prevent any potential issues that could affect your 4Runner's towing performance.
When it comes to towing-specific maintenance, pay close attention to components such as the transmission, brakes, and cooling system. Towing puts additional strain on these parts, so it's important to check and service them regularly. Ensure that your transmission fluid is at the correct level and in good condition, as proper lubrication is vital for towing heavy loads.
Inspect your brakes frequently and replace worn brake pads or rotors promptly to maintain optimal braking performance while towing. Additionally, consider upgrading to a higher-quality brake system if you frequently tow heavy trailers or loads.
Lastly, monitor the temperature of your engine and transmission while towing, especially in hot weather or challenging terrain. Overheating can cause serious damage to your vehicle, so be proactive in maintaining a cool engine temperature by checking coolant levels and ensuring proper airflow to the radiator.
